Context: Ardenfell line margins slipped three points over two quarters. Drivers: input steel costs, aggressive discounting at the Westmoor branch, and a stale price book. Proposal: uplift list prices four percent, tighten discount authority to regional level, sunset the two lowest-margin SKUs. Risk: volume loss at Halverton accounts, estimated under two percent. Decision requested at Thursday's review. Modelling assumptions are in the appendix pack. The commercial reasoning leadership wants kept close is noted directly below.

board note of tajop-yajof: The finance team signed off on a budget of $77.6 million for Project Pramir.

Handover: Garagepulse Occupancy Feed

Before Friday's release, note that the occupancy feed from the Larkfield garages now polls every 30 seconds instead of 60; the aggregator was updated last sprint but the alert thresholds were not, so expect occasional false stale-feed warnings until Tansy's fix lands. Hold the release if ingest lag exceeds two minutes. The feed service currently runs with the configuration below.

config for yahof-tajop:
zorath:
  pin: 7493
  metrics_host: metrics.zorath.tolvaqsys.internal
  tenant: praiel
  seal: seal_fd9cd4f1

Subject: Memtrace cut-over complete

Team,

Cut-over to Memtrace v2 for GPU memory profiling finished last night. Old v1 agents are disabled; any tickets referencing v1 dashboards should be closed as resolved-by-migration. Sampling overhead is now under 2% and allocation traces include kernel names. Known gap: profiles older than 30 days were not migrated. Point customers at the v2 docs for setup questions. For reference when troubleshooting, the agent now runs with the following configuration.

settings of bagaf-bawip:
[aldax]
port = 5000
region = south-4
host = aldax.brasklabs.corp
team = brivan
timeout_ms = 2000
retries = 2

# Log sampling for the Wrennet notification service
# This service emits roughly 40k log lines per minute at peak, so we
# sample INFO at 5% and keep WARN/ERROR at 100%. If support needs full
# traces for an incident, flip sample_rate to 1.0 for no more than one
# hour — the sink fills quickly. Sampled logs are written to the store below.

replica DSN, yadup-hahig: mongodb://gilys_svc:Mx@db-5f8f.norvasoft.internal:5432/eliion